Siliqua patula (Dixon, 1789) Pacific razor |
No Picture Available |
Family: | Pharidae () | |||
Max. size: | 18 cm SHL (male/unsexed); max. reported age: 19 years | |||
Environment: | benthic; marine; depth range 0 - 55 m | |||
Distribution: | Eastern Pacific: Alaska, Canada and USA. From Aleutian Islands to Pismo Beach, California. | |||
Diagnosis: | ||||
Biology: | Typically found along the intertidal zone on surf-exposed beaches with siphon shows exposed on the substrate (Ref. 95344). | |||
